Some potential cons of traveling to Bakal, Chelyabinskaya Oblast’, Russia, may include:

  1. Remote location: Bakal is a small town located in a relatively remote area of Russia. This may result in limited access to modern amenities, services, and transportation options.

  2. Harsh climate: Chelyabinskaya Oblast’ experiences cold winters with temperatures dropping significantly below freezing. Traveling during the winter months may pose challenges due to the extreme weather conditions.

  3. Language barrier: English may not be widely spoken in Bakal, so communication with locals and navigating the area may be difficult for non-Russian speakers.

  4. Limited tourist infrastructure: Bakal is not a major tourist destination, so visitors may find limited accommodation options, restaurants, and tourist attractions compared to more popular destinations.

  5. Safety concerns: Like any destination, travelers should exercise caution and be aware of their surroundings to avoid potential safety risks or scams.

Bakal is a town located in Chelyabinsk Oblast, Russia. It is situated in the southern Ural Mountains, which is a region rich in natural resources, particularly minerals and metals. The history of Bakal is closely tied to mining and metallurgy, which have been the main drivers of its development.

Historical Overview:

  1. Establishment and Early History:

    • Bakal's history dates back to the 18th century when the area was explored for its mineral wealth. The town itself was founded in the late 18th century as a mining settlement due to the discovery of iron ore deposits in the region.
    • The name "Bakal" is believed to have originated from the local Bashkir language, possibly referring to the surrounding natural features or resources.
  2. Development as a Mining Center:

    • In the 19th century, Bakal developed into a significant mining center. The extraction and processing of iron ore were central to its economy and led to the establishment of various mining operations.
    • The construction of railways in the late 19th and early 20th centuries facilitated the transport of resources, bolstering Bakal’s industrial importance.
  3. Soviet Era:

    • During the Soviet period, Bakal continued to expand as a mining and industrial hub. It became part of the Soviet Union's broader industrialization efforts, with investments in mining technology and infrastructure.
    • The town played a role in producing materials essential for the Soviet economy, particularly during World War II when resources were crucial for the war effort.
  4. Post-Soviet Period:

    • After the dissolution of the Soviet Union, Bakal faced economic challenges as the mining industry underwent restructuring. The transition to a market economy affected many towns reliant on a single industry.
    • Efforts have been made to diversify the local economy and modernize mining operations, though the town remains largely dependent on the mining sector.
